Tecno Spark 8c: A Budget-Friendly Contender with a Big Battery The Tecno Spark 8c sits firmly in the ultra-budget segment (typically under $100 / βΉ7,000). It doesnβt try to compete with flagship phones. Instead, it focuses on three core things: battery life, display size, and affordability . tecno spark 8c

β β Ships with Android 11 (Go edition). You wonβt get the latest Android features, and future updates are minimal.
β β Even if you get the 64GB version, you can add up to 256GB more via a dedicated microSD slot (no need to sacrifice a SIM slot).
